Chalk pink (Dianthus cretaceus) is a perennial herbaceous plant belonging to the Caryophyllaceae family. This species is a classic calciphile, evolved to thrive exclusively on chalk outcrops, limestone slopes, and gravelly substrates where other plants struggle to survive.

The botanical characteristics of this plant include slender, linear leaves often covered with a glaucous bloom, which serves to reduce transpiration. The stems form dense, compact mats, an adaptation that helps the plant anchor itself into the shifting and arid debris of chalk hills.

Its natural range is limited to the steppe regions of Eastern Europe, specifically along river basins rich in chalk deposits. The species is highly adapted to high pH levels and poor, mineral-rich soils, making it a specialist of highly alkaline environments.

In cultivation, success depends on replicating these harsh conditions. Gardeners must provide excellent drainage, as the species is highly susceptible to root rot if moisture lingers in the soil. A gritty, lime-rich mix is essential to simulate its natural habitat.

Regarding its utility, Dianthus cretaceus is primarily valued by rock garden enthusiasts for its delicate, pale flowers and tidy growth habit. Beyond the garden, it is an important subject for conservation biology, representing the specialized flora that occupies sensitive chalkland ecosystems.

Main diseases and pests

The main threats to the chalk pink involve habitat destruction, such as limestone quarrying and industrial chalk extraction. Because the species requires specific geological conditions, it cannot easily migrate to new areas once its original environment is disturbed.

Pathological threats include root and crown rot, which are almost always exacerbated by improper soil drainage or excessive humidity. Ensuring proper airflow and preventing soil compaction are critical preventative measures for maintaining healthy specimens.

Common insect pests include aphids and various moth larvae, which can damage the foliage and developing flower buds. Integrated pest management strategies, focusing on physical removal or specific biological controls, are preferred over broad-spectrum chemicals.

Competition from invasive plant species is a significant challenge. As a slow-growing specialist, the chalk pink is easily crowded out by opportunistic weeds when the natural disturbance regime of the chalk hillside is altered or suppressed.

Climate change and shifts in local precipitation patterns also threaten the plant, as it is physiologically tuned to specific water availability levels. Monitoring the status of wild populations is essential, as the species is often categorized as rare or endangered in many regions.
